




版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领
文档简介
理解2024年系统架构设计师考试的趋势与方向试题及答案姓名:____________________
一、多项选择题(每题2分,共20题)
1.以下哪些是2024年系统架构设计师考试的重点领域?
A.云计算架构
B.大数据架构
C.物联网架构
D.人工智能架构
E.企业级架构
2.在系统架构设计中,以下哪些原则是至关重要的?
A.可扩展性
B.可靠性
C.性能
D.安全性
E.易用性
3.以下哪些技术是现代系统架构设计中常用的微服务架构组件?
A.API网关
B.服务注册与发现
C.负载均衡
D.分布式消息队列
E.服务监控
4.以下哪些是分布式数据库设计的关键点?
A.数据分片
B.数据复制
C.数据一致性
D.数据隔离
E.数据迁移
5.在容器化技术中,以下哪些是Docker的主要特点?
A.轻量级
B.可移植性
C.易用性
D.可扩展性
E.安全性
6.以下哪些是系统架构设计中的安全防护措施?
A.认证与授权
B.数据加密
C.入侵检测
D.防火墙
E.安全审计
7.以下哪些是系统架构设计中常用的监控工具?
A.Prometheus
B.Grafana
C.Zabbix
D.Nagios
E.NewRelic
8.以下哪些是系统架构设计中常见的负载均衡算法?
A.轮询
B.加权轮询
C.最少连接数
D.IP哈希
E.加权最少连接数
9.以下哪些是容器编排工具?
A.Kubernetes
B.DockerSwarm
C.Mesos
D.DockerCompose
E.Nomad
10.以下哪些是系统架构设计中常用的数据存储方案?
A.关系型数据库
B.非关系型数据库
C.分布式数据库
D.NoSQL数据库
E.分布式文件系统
11.以下哪些是系统架构设计中常见的缓存策略?
A.LRU(最近最少使用)
B.LFU(最少访问频率)
C.FIFO(先进先出)
D.LIFO(后进先出)
E.Random(随机)
12.以下哪些是系统架构设计中常见的网络架构?
A.树形网络
B.环形网络
C.星型网络
D.网状网络
E.全连接网络
13.以下哪些是系统架构设计中常用的虚拟化技术?
A.硬件虚拟化
B.软件虚拟化
C.容器虚拟化
D.虚拟化层
E.虚拟化硬件
14.以下哪些是系统架构设计中常用的数据同步策略?
A.同步复制
B.异步复制
C.延迟复制
D.部分复制
E.完全复制
15.以下哪些是系统架构设计中常用的数据一致性保证机制?
A.分布式锁
B.一致性哈希
C.负载均衡
D.脑裂问题
E.数据分区
16.以下哪些是系统架构设计中常用的分布式事务处理机制?
A.两阶段提交
B.三阶段提交
C.分布式事务日志
D.事务补偿
E.乐观锁
17.以下哪些是系统架构设计中常用的数据压缩技术?
A.GZIP
B.BZIP2
C.LZ4
D.Snappy
E.XZ
18.以下哪些是系统架构设计中常用的数据加密技术?
A.AES
B.DES
C.RSA
D.SHA-256
E.MD5
19.以下哪些是系统架构设计中常用的负载均衡技术?
A.硬件负载均衡
B.软件负载均衡
C.七层负载均衡
D.四层负载均衡
E.DNS负载均衡
20.以下哪些是系统架构设计中常用的网络优化技术?
A.CDN
B.负载均衡
C.数据压缩
D.缓存
E.数据清洗
二、判断题(每题2分,共10题)
1.系统架构设计的主要目标是提高系统的性能和可用性。(正确)
2.微服务架构可以降低系统的复杂度,提高系统的可维护性。(正确)
3.分布式系统中的每个节点都必须具有相同的角色和功能。(错误)
4.云计算架构中的虚拟化技术可以有效地提高硬件资源的利用率。(正确)
5.大数据架构中的数据存储通常采用关系型数据库管理系统。(错误)
6.物联网架构中的边缘计算可以降低数据传输的延迟和带宽消耗。(正确)
7.人工智能架构中的机器学习算法可以自动优化系统架构设计。(错误)
8.系统架构设计中的安全防护措施可以完全防止所有安全威胁。(错误)
9.容器化技术可以提高系统的可移植性和可扩展性。(正确)
10.系统架构设计中的监控工具可以实时监测系统的运行状态和性能指标。(正确)
三、简答题(每题5分,共4题)
1.简述微服务架构的优势和劣势。
2.请列举三种常见的系统架构设计原则,并简要说明其作用。
3.简述容器化技术在系统架构设计中的应用及其优势。
4.简述在分布式系统中实现数据一致性的挑战及常见解决方案。
四、论述题(每题10分,共2题)
1.论述在当前技术发展趋势下,如何平衡系统架构的灵活性与稳定性。
2.结合实际案例,探讨系统架构设计在应对业务快速变化时的策略和方法。
试卷答案如下:
一、多项选择题答案及解析思路:
1.ABCDE(解析:2024年系统架构设计师考试将涵盖云计算、大数据、物联网、人工智能和企业级架构等多个领域。)
2.ABCDE(解析:系统架构设计中的原则包括可扩展性、可靠性、性能、安全性和易用性,这些都是确保系统成功的关键。)
3.ABCDE(解析:微服务架构的组件包括API网关、服务注册与发现、负载均衡、分布式消息队列和服务监控。)
4.ABCD(解析:分布式数据库设计的关键点包括数据分片、数据复制、数据一致性和数据迁移。)
5.ABCDE(解析:Docker的特点包括轻量级、可移植性、易用性、可扩展性和安全性。)
6.ABCDE(解析:系统架构设计中的安全防护措施包括认证与授权、数据加密、入侵检测、防火墙和安全审计。)
7.ABCDE(解析:系统架构设计中常用的监控工具包括Prometheus、Grafana、Zabbix、Nagios和NewRelic。)
8.ABCDE(解析:常见的负载均衡算法包括轮询、加权轮询、最少连接数、IP哈希和加权最少连接数。)
9.ABCDE(解析:容器编排工具包括Kubernetes、DockerSwarm、Mesos、DockerCompose和Nomad。)
10.ABCDE(解析:系统架构设计中常用的数据存储方案包括关系型数据库、非关系型数据库、分布式数据库、NoSQL数据库和分布式文件系统。)
11.ABCDE(解析:系统架构设计中常见的缓存策略包括LRU、LFU、FIFO、LIFO和Random。)
12.ABCDE(解析:系统架构设计中常见的网络架构包括树形网络、环形网络、星型网络、网状网络和全连接网络。)
13.ABCDE(解析:系统架构设计中常用的虚拟化技术包括硬件虚拟化、软件虚拟化、容器虚拟化、虚拟化层和虚拟化硬件。)
14.ABCDE(解析:系统架构设计中常用的数据同步策略包括同步复制、异步复制、延迟复制、部分复制和完全复制。)
15.ABCDE(解析:系统架构设计中常用的数据一致性保证机制包括分布式锁、一致性哈希、负载均衡、脑裂问题和数据分区。)
16.ABCDE(解析:系统架构设计中常用的分布式事务处理机制包括两阶段提交、三阶段提交、分布式事务日志、事务补偿和乐观锁。)
17.ABCDE(解析:系统架构设计中常用的数据压缩技术包括GZIP、BZIP2、LZ4、Snappy和XZ。)
18.ABCDE(解析:系统架构设计中常用的数据加密技术包括AES、DES、RSA、SHA-256和MD5。)
19.ABCDE(解析:系统架构设计中常用的负载均衡技术包括硬件负载均衡、软件负载均衡、七层负载均衡、四层负载均衡和DNS负载均衡。)
20.ABCDE(解析:系统架构设计中常用的网络优化技术包括CDN、负载均衡、数据压缩、缓存和数据清洗。)
二、判断题答案及解析思路:
1.正确(解析:系统架构设计的主要目标确实是为了提高系统的性能和可用性。)
2.正确(解析:微服务架构的优势在于降低复杂度和提高可维护性,但同时也存在一些劣势,如分布式系统的复杂性增加。)
3.错误(解析:分布式系统中的节点可以有不同的角色和功能,并非每个节点都必须相同。)
4.正确(解析:云计算架构中的虚拟化技术确实可以有效地提高硬件资源的利用率。)
5.错误(解析:大数据架构中的数据存储通常采用非关系型数据库管理系统,而非关系型数据库。)
6.正确(解析:物联网架构中的边缘计算可以降低数据传输的延迟和带宽消耗。)
7.错误(解析:人工智能算法可以辅助优化系统架构设计,但并非自动优化。)
8.错误(解析:安全防护措施可以降低安全威胁的风险,但不能完全防止所有安全威胁。)
9.正确(解析:容器化技术确实可以提高系统的可移植性和可扩展性。)
10.正确(解析:监控工具可以实时监测系统的运行状态和性能指标。)
三、简答题答案及解析思路:
1.微服务架构的优势包括降低系统复杂性、提高系统可维护性、便于技术栈选择和升级、易于扩展和部署等。劣势包括分布式系统的复杂性增加、服务间通信开销、服务管理难度加大等。
2.常见的系统架构设计原则包括模块化、分层、解耦、复用和标准化。模块化可以提高系统的可维护性和可扩展性;分层可以将系统分解为不同的层次,便于管理和维护;解耦可以降低系统间的依赖关系,提高系统的灵活性;复用可以提高开发效率,降低维护成本;标准化可以确保系统的一致性和兼容性。
3.容器化技术在系统架构设计中的应用包括简化部署和运维、提高系统可移植性、实现环境一致性、实现服务隔离和轻量级虚拟化等。优势包括简化部署流程、提高部署速度、降低运维成本、提高系统稳定性和安全性。
4.在分布式系统中实现数据一致性的挑战包括网络延迟、节点故障、并发操作等。常见解决方案包括分布式锁、一致性哈希、分布式事务、最终一致性模型等。
四、论述题答案及解析思路:
1.在当前技术发展趋势下,平衡系统架构的灵活性与稳定性需要考虑以下策略:合理选择技术栈,确保架
温馨提示
- 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
- 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
- 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
- 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
- 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
- 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
- 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。
最新文档
- 2025年新媒体新闻传播真实性与公信力新闻媒体内容创新策略研究报告
- 某知名企业的营销人员培训教材
- 教育行业质量评估与认证体系中的学生满意度研究报告
- 农村土地流转规范化管理对农村土地流转市场秩序的维护报告
- 文化产业园产业集聚与服务体系下的文化产业园区绿色可持续发展策略报告
- 2023青海“安全生产月”知识主题试题含答案
- 二零二五年度地下管道顶进施工安全监管合同
- 二零二五版企业员工信息化与网络安全培训合同
- 二零二五年度人工智能产业股权投资合同
- 二零二五年度井盖防滑材料供应合同样本
- 2025年公开招聘事业编制教师公共基础知识考试题库及答案
- 2025版房屋买卖居间合同协议书(含房产证过户)
- 2025防灾减灾知识竞赛题库及参考答案力
- 心肺复苏家长课堂课件
- 军人理性消费教育
- 2025年摄影师职业技能考核试题及答案
- DG-TJ08-2120-2025 集体土地所有权调查技术标准
- 美团2024年社会责任报告 -esg
- 中国PET再生料市场供需格局及未来发展趋势报告
- 消化内科重点专科申报
- 2025年低空经济试题及答案
评论
0/150
提交评论